Long-term investment portfolios work best when then contain strong stocks from a diverse array of industries. The whole market tends to grow, but there are some sectors that do not see any increase in growth. If you have holdings in different market sectors, it is possible to take advantage of big gains in individual industries and improve your overall standing. You will also find that the balance re-balances itself over time, meaning you will see profits in one sector one quarter, and in another sector the following quarter.

Think about a stock before you buy it. And then think about it again. If you are unable to quickly write a short paragraph with multiple reasons to purchase a particular stock, you might want to avoid it. Even if you write that paragraph, reread it the next morning. Are the reasons all true? Do they still ring valid to you after a night's sleep?

If you are saving for retirement, keep in mind that your portfolio mix will adjust over time. It is recommended that young savers start with 80% of their portfolio in aggressive stocks and then, move one percentage point a year into more conservative assets, as these savers get older. This gradually shifts the portfolio towards safety, while still leaving plenty of room for growth and compounding.
